Is it gasoline injection or is carburation?

From what you say they can be two things:

draft problems in the ignition, the ignition sparks are not very good or jump at the wrong time, the gasoline comes out without burn and when when they reach the escape topa with the incandescent walls the flash sticks.

Lack of food, if the engine goes hungry, when subject to work is wrinkled, it heats up more than normal and yields little, sometimes they also petarde, but they do not usually give strong flashes as in the case of the ignition failure.

Another thing that can be is valve adjustment, but if the mechanics have reviewed it, it seems to me that the shots are not going there.
